adjective
feeling, showing, or resulting from the ability to share in others’ feelings, particularly sorrow, anger, and the like.
She is a sympathetic person who always listens to her friends’ problems with concern and understanding.
His sympathetic words to the widow seemed to comfort her a little.
She put her arm around her sobbing sister in a sympathetic gesture.
The store owner was sympathetic toward the frightened little boy and spoke to him gently.
